diff --git a/tdnet/td/net/HttpReader.cpp b/tdnet/td/net/HttpReader.cpp index a842a11f..380d93bf 100644 --- a/tdnet/td/net/HttpReader.cpp +++ b/tdnet/td/net/HttpReader.cpp @@ -83,7 +83,7 @@ Result HttpReader::read_next(HttpQuery *query) { if (result.is_error() || result.ok() != 0) { return result; } - if (query_->type_ == HttpQuery::Type::GET) { + if (transfer_encoding_.empty() && content_length_ == 0) { break; }